Real or Fake? The AI Deepfake Game

As Generative AI becomes more capable, it’s getting harder and harder to spot AI-generated images. Powerful image generation models like Google Gemini Nano Banana Pro (yes, really), Flux and Midjourney can create very believable images in many styles.

Check out the free course: This Course is AI Generated

This short free course was created with a combination of ChatGPT, Copilot, and HeyGen’s AI avatars to demonstrate what is already possible with Generative AI and synthetic media. Join now at the Practical AI Strategies website:

Product image

This Course is AI Generated

This course is AI generated: the title says it all! I used a variety of AI tools to create this entire course on deepfakes and synthetic media to raise awareness about what is possible right now with these technologies. The course scripts were constructed using ChatGPT by providing our deepfake research agenda and my blog posts. Slides were generated with ChatGPT, and video and voiceovers with my HeyGen AI avatar.
